Output 63d8eab958bdbbda85b538781dae3fc1a8a5446e5b1592660b8d7614f50d6335:42

value
589659
script pubkey
OP_0 OP_PUSHBYTES_20 0536e205fb306825703b3bc81d1184431a330b81
address
bc1qq5mwyp0mxp5z2upm80yp6yvygvdrxzup38chxr
transaction
63d8eab958bdbbda85b538781dae3fc1a8a5446e5b1592660b8d7614f50d6335
spent
true